Luke Fleming
Luke Fleming is an Associate Professor in Anthropology at the University of Montreal. He has published comparative studies on topics ranging from gender indexicality to honorific pronouns to name taboos. His doctoral fieldwork was carried out in the Brazilian Amazon. His most recent fieldwork looked at Buddhist honorific language in Sri Lanka.

Jack Sidnell
Jack Sidnell is a professor in the departments of Anthropology and Linguistics at the University of Toronto. He is the author of several books including The Concept of Action (with N. J. Enfield, Cambridge University Press, 2017). He has conducted sociolinguistic research and sustained ethnographic fieldwork in both the Caribbean and in Vietnam.
